#bea63f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bea63f is composed of 74.5% red, 65.1%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.6% magenta, 66.8%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 48.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 49.6%. #bea63f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#7d4d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#bea63f color description : Moderate yellow.

#bea63f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bea63f has RGB values of R:190, G:166,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.67,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12494399.

Hex triplet bea63f #bea63f
RGB Decimal 190, 166, 63 rgb(190,166,63)
RGB Percent 74.5, 65.1, 24.7 rgb(74.5%,65.1%,24.7%)
CMYK 0, 13, 67, 25
HSL 48.7°, 50.2, 49.6 hsl(48.7,50.2%,49.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 48.7°, 66.8, 74.5
Web Safe cc9933 #cc9933
CIE-LAB 68.446, -3.002, 54.571
XYZ 35.769, 38.58, 10.265
xyY 0.423, 0.456, 38.58
CIE-LCH 68.446, 54.653, 93.149
CIE-LUV 68.446, 21.26, 62.08
Hunter-Lab 62.113, -5.904, 33.68
Binary 10111110, 10100110, 00111111

Shades and Tints of #bea63f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0c04 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bea63f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848279 is the less saturated color, while #f8ca05 is the most saturated one.
